Halifax, Nova Scotia

Admire the rugged coastline that surrounds Halifax, the world's second-largest natural harbor. This beautifully preserved city is Nova Scotia's capital and was founded in 1749. Take steps through history and climb to The Citadel to witness the Old Town Clock.

    • Famous For
      Halifax is the largest city in Canada east of Quebec with more pubs per capita than any other city in Canada.
    • Fun Fact #1
      From comfort food to fine dining, Halifax is a hot spot for cuisine and fare of all kinds.
    • Fun Fact #2
      The Halifax-Dartmouth ferry service is the oldest continually operating saltwater ferry service in North America.
